
Is Optimization Refactoring?
Two's Complement
00:00
Navigating Code Complexity
This chapter delves into the intricacies of sorting algorithms, testing methodologies, and the impact of code optimization on functionality. It highlights the importance of understanding threading behavior and the significance of intentional assertions to avoid pitfalls in performance and refactoring. Additionally, the discussion addresses the challenges of maintaining test reliability with third-party dependencies and the balance between trust and uncertainty in software development.
Transcript
Play full episode